Output a80529efdd42c3e342bbb8ebb26c81e2bdefab7392b471306669f9c5e6e36923:433

value
14521
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f2442f881079a79fb5925e2cbc6f48fb8db378 OP_EQUALVERIFY OP_CHECKSIG
address
18esJtDZNZHARkZ3c7jJ8udusXfRNoGe9C
transaction
a80529efdd42c3e342bbb8ebb26c81e2bdefab7392b471306669f9c5e6e36923
confirmations
570685
spent
true